What you’ll do
-
Own the personalization and ranking behind key product surfaces to make Perplexity more useful and drive impact on core user and business metrics.
-
Build user modeling that captures intent, preference, and propensity, and powers more relevant, more personalized experiences.
-
Design the decision layer that balances competing objectives to produce the best overall experience for the user.
-
Build the data and evaluation foundations that let these systems learn and improve with usage.
-
Help shape the technical direction of ranking, recommendations, and personalization at Perplexity.
What we’re looking for
-
Deep, hands-on experience building production recommendation, ranking, or personalization systems at scale.
-
Strong ML fundamentals, covering areas such as engagement modeling, model calibration, offline and online metrics, and online experimentation.
-
Experience integrating LLMs into ranking, retrieval, or personalization pipelines.
-
Taste and judgment for how personalization should work in an LLM-native product, and curiosity about reimagining it from first principles.
-
For tech leadership roles, we will also look for prior experience setting technical direction for recommendation/ranking projects.
Nice to have
-
Experience with large-scale ranking and training infrastructure (multi-stage retrieval and ranking, feature stores, real-time serving).
-
Background in user understanding, feed ranking, notifications, growth, or lifecycle modeling.

Working in San Francisco
San Francisco, officially the City and County of San Francisco, is the fourth-most populous city in California and the 17th-most populous in the United States, with a population of 826,079 in 2025. Among U.S. cities with a population of 200,000 or more, San Francisco is ranked first by per capita income, second by population density, and sixth by aggregate income as of 2024. Some 4.6 million residents live in the city's metropolitan statistical area, which is the 13th-largest in the United States.
